Add vulnerability_states for scan_result_policies
What does this MR do and why?
Add vulnerability_states for scan_result_policies as it was done by Vulnerability-Check.
This feature is behind a feature flag (disabled by default) so there is not a concern with migrating existing data.
Related epic: &6604 (closed)
Example of yaml:
scan_result_policy:
- name: critical vulnerability CS approvals
description: critical severity level only for container scanning
enabled: true
rules:
- type: scan_finding
branches:
- master
scanners:
- container_scanning
vulnerabilities_allowed: 1
severity_levels:
- critical
vulnerability_states:
- detected
- confirmed
actions:
- type: require_approval
approvals_required: 1
approvers:
- adalberto.dare
